| Review: Dave Matthews Band jams out at Qwest BY KEVIN COFFEY WORLD-HERALD STAFF WRITER The Dave Matthews Band played more like a jam band than a rock band on Tuesday night at the Qwest Center Omaha. Jam sessions and solos in between verses lengthened nearly every song. A few examples were 15-minute versions of the songs "Dreaming Tree" and "#41" and a 9-minute rendition of "Ants Marching," each several minutes longer than their original album versions. And just over 13,000 fans ate it up. Concertgoers danced and sang, and the end of each song was followed by a barrage of deafening screams. Several times, Matthews talked and joked with the crowd, but it was nearly impossible to make out what he said because of all of the noise. The crowd joined Matthews for a sing-along on the song "Out of My Hands," which Matthews performed solo on a piano. Fans also seemed to know all the lyrics when the band performed the popular "Crash Into Me." Also eliciting cheers were the various solos during the nearly three-hour set. Violinist Boyd Tinsley's solos got the most cheers, especially the several minutes he performed during "Dancing Nancies." Fill-in saxophonist Jeff Coffin also got a big reaction from the crowd when he danced and played across the stage during "#41." Coffin is filling in on tour for regular saxophonist LeRoi Moore, who was recently hospitalized for injuries suffered in an ATV accident.. |
